What to Expect on a Hiking Trail

When it comes to hiking trails, there are a few things to consider before heading out. The terrain of a hiking trail can vary depending on its location, so it's important to do your research and be prepared for whatever type of terrain you may encounter. Generally, you can expect a mix of flat and uneven ground, as well as occasional hills or other obstacles. Additionally, the length of a hiking trail can range from a few miles to several miles, so it's important to know your limits and plan accordingly.

When it comes to the scenery on a hiking trail, you can expect to see a variety of plants, trees, and wildlife. Depending on the location, you may even come across rare or endangered species. Additionally, many hiking trails offer breathtaking views of nearby mountains, valleys, and other natural features.

Important Tips for Hiking

Before heading out on a hiking trail, there are a few important things to consider. First, it's important to dress appropriately. Wearing the right clothing can help keep you comfortable and protect you from the elements. Additionally, it's important to wear the proper footwear to ensure your feet stay comfortable and protected throughout the hike. Be sure to wear shoes with good grip and support, as this will make your hike much more enjoyable.

It's also important to bring the right supplies. Make sure to bring plenty of water, as well as snacks or other food items for energy. Additionally, it's important to bring a map or GPS device to help you navigate the trail. Finally, it's always a good idea to bring a first aid kit in case of any emergencies.

Choosing the Right Hiking Trail

When it comes to choosing a hiking trail, it's important to consider your own experience level and fitness level. Beginner or novice hikers should look for trails that are relatively short and flat, while more experienced hikers may want to look for longer, more challenging trails. Additionally, it's also important to consider the type of terrain you'll be traversing. If you're unfamiliar with a particular type of terrain, such as rocky or mountainous terrain, it's best to avoid it until you've gained more experience.

Furthermore, it's important to consider the time of year when selecting a trail. If you plan on hiking during the summer, be sure to choose a trail that offers plenty of shade and water, as the temperatures can get very hot. Preparing for Your Hike

Once you've chosen the right hiking trail for your experience level, it's important to do a little research and prepare for your hike. First, make sure to check the weather forecast for the area and plan your hike accordingly. Additionally, it's always a good idea to check for any potential hazards or closures along the trail. Finally, it's important to let someone know where you're going, when you plan to return, and what route you'll be taking.

Safety Tips for Hiking Trails

When it comes to hiking trails, there are a few safety tips to keep in mind. First, it's important to stay on the designated trails, as this will help you avoid potentially dangerous areas. Additionally, it's important to be aware of your surroundings and keep an eye out for any potential hazards, such as animals or branches. Finally, it's important to bring a first aid kit and know how to use it in case of any emergencies.
